    Default Virginia - Cameras coming back .

    An effort to reinstate red-light cameras in Virginia Beach won preliminary approval Monday, 61-37, in the House of Delegates.

    HB1778 would allow any locality in Virginia to place cameras in as many as 25 intersections.

    The owners of cars photographed going through red lights would be mailed a $50 ticket.

    The owners could file an affidavit in General District Court contending he or she was not driving the car pictured going through the light.

    Under an amendment made by the House, the photo would be taken five-tenths of a second after the light turns red, instead of three-tenths of a second, to allow ample time for a driver to react to a changing light.

    It's a shame since Virginia did not renew red light cameras in 2005 because of a study that showed they increased rear end collisions in Virginia. Hopefully the Senate or Governor won't pass it.
